    Do you mean EDM - as in Dance / high tempo stuff? A lot of 'modern' EDM seems gimmicky to me though I still listen to and enjoy all sorts including 'car alarm music', as my wife calls dubstep (though a lot of early dubstep is largely instrumental - though most radio stations that play dubstep will waffle and 'MC' over everything...)

    If you want pure instrumental stuff you'll probably have to go lower tempo (e.g. Nightmares on Wax, Bonobo, etc - avoiding most of the The Orb and Aphex Twin if you really hate 'daft samples', though I like The Orb at least in part because of the daft samples) or maybe dig through a lot of older trance music to get higher tempo stuff without daft samples in (though I doubt you'll avoid daft instruments). Or maybe embrace proper house music - most of it has vocals but usually half decent ones rather than repeated samples.
